Masculine
Meaning

  1. (masculine) concept
  2. (masculine) opinion
  3. (masculine) idea
  4. (masculine, rhetoric) in Italian comedy (commedia dell'arte), stock punch line learned by the performers for use in this improvisational form of theater
  5. (masculine) conceit (work full of orotund phrases and pompous concetti, affected wit)

Etymology

From Latin conceptus (“received, caught; derived from; contained, held; adopted; conceived”). It was also originally the past participle of concepire.
